RAV4 Prime The RAV4 Prime is a plug-in hybrid electric vehicle manufactured by Toyota and sold worldwide. FAQ Why does my brand new RAV4 Prime shoes less than 42 miles of range on the dashboard? The EV range displayed is simply an estimate based on your previous driving habits and how much power is consumed by the vehicle per mile.
